Abstract
A new two series of phenylazo indole dyes was synthesized and the structures of the dyes were confirmed by UV–vis, FT-IR, HRMS and 1H/13C NMR spectroscopic techniques. Five of these dyes (I, I′, II′, III and III′) were also characterized in solid state by using single crystal X-ray diffraction studies besides other spectroscopic techniques. The geometries of the azo and hydrazone tautomeric forms of the dyes were optimized by using Density Functional Theory (DFT). In addition, the effects of the donor and acceptor groups on the azo and hydrazone forms of the dyes were evaluated experimentally and theoretically. The results indicate that the phenylazoindole dyes derived from 2-phenyl indole as coupling component exist as azo form in solution, gas phase and solid state.
